Chief Justice Tan Sri Tengku Maimun Tuan Mat at the taking-of-oath of office and loyalty ceremony of Federal Court and Appeals Court judges, as well as judicial commissioners held at the Conference Hall in the Palace of Justice today. - Bernama: The court does not have the power to direct or urge the public prosecutor to file or withdraw charges against any party in criminal cases,“ said Chief Justice Tan Sri Tengku Maimun Tuan Mat.

She said just because there were third parties who disagreed with the prosecutor’s decision not to proceed with the charges which had been filed in court, this does not mean that court or judges had acted dishonestly, conspired, were in favour of any particular party or were involved in corrupt practices.

Tengku Maimun said readers have no way of confirming the validity of what had been written and would assume that whatever written on social media were true.
